Thai designer Boonmee Panyaeke transforms a crimson sea into a shawl of hypnotic elegance. She weaves a thick shawl of genuine silk, executing traditional techniques that result in the diamond patterns known as look kaew. Artisan Info: " Sawasdee Kha, my name is Boonmee Panyaeke, and I was born on 8 November 1950 in a small village in the province of Surin. Like many other kids in my village, I did not have the opportunity to study much. My parents were farmers and couldn't afford school tuitions, so at 11 years old, I started helping my parents. However, farming was done only for a few months per year, so I also began learning silk weaving with my mother. "The weaving tradition in my village motivated me to concentrate on learning. It took me about two years to be able to weave properly. Once skilled enough, I moved to Bangkok and worked for a few big silk shops. Although I wasn't paid much at first, working for them was good because I did not have enough money to purchase the raw material. However, even though I worked full time, I also had to go back to my village to help my parents during the rice planting and harvesting seasons.
